Full-Field Pupillary Light Responses, Luminance Thresholds, and Light Discomfort Thresholds inCEP290Leber Congenital Amaurosis Patients

To investigate visual function in patients with CEP290 Leber congenital amaurosis (LCA-CEP290), using three full-field tests that can be performed by patients with poor fixation.
